Help. I need to write on the sides of the cake. Almost a short story, what shall I use to write. Marker, buttercream, sugar sheet and then transfer it to the cake?
I wrote a love letter of sorts on a cake last year for V-day. I traced it out freehand on the fondant covered tiers, and went back over it with a paintbrush and black gel color.
I have tried the buttercream before, thats a very good option, but the thing is it is lot of writing . may be 10 -12 lines all around a 10" circle cake. so looking for simple option.
I would use an edible marker, i wrote the elvish script around the sides of the lord of the rings cake i posted using this method, just make sure the fondant is dry first.
